Factors to Consider When Selecting a Good Dermatologist
It is a known fact that everyone likes to look beautiful and dermatologists help people deal with any skin conditions that someone has. The truth is that dermatologists not cater for the aesthetic needs of a patient but also help treat varied conditions that affect the skin of a patient.
One of the best ways to get a good dermatologist in Chicago is by asking for referrals from friends and people who have used their services. Looking up the websites of various dermatology clinics enables the client to view the customer reviews and gauge the quality of services of the dermatologist.
A potential client also needs to look into the qualifications of the dermatologist to make sure that they are certified dermatologists. The client needs to know if the dermatologist is registered with the governing body and has an updated license that enables them to practice. In addition the client can find out school the doctor went to and whether the physician completed their three-year residency program
It is important that the client can also learn about the years of experience the dermatologist has been in the field. The longer the years of practice, the more experienced the dermatologist can be at handling skin issues. It is also important to know which conferences the dermatologist has attended and whether they have written any papers. Papers approved for publication by major journals are usually selected using very tight criteria thus publishing papers shows a mastery in the field. It is good to attend conferences because they help to augment the physician’s learning because many new discoveries and developments in dermatology are presented in these conferences. A medical doctor who teaches is a good choice because it means that they are up-to-date on the current changes in the field of dermatology and thus can use this knowledge to manage their patients.
Another factor to consider is the staff that the physician employs to help him in doing procedures. It is vital to know if the doctor employs nurses who are trained in dermatology and other licensed professionals to help with procedures. It is important to know if the doctor has other dermatology residents or fellows, he or she is mentoring as they work for him.
The final thing to look into is the hospital association of the physician. It is vital to know that if the disease condition becomes complicated, then the doctor can refer the client to a reputable hospital where they can take care of the customer. It is vital that the client find out if the physician has a network of doctors that can help him manage the disease condition of the patient and any skin disease that might develop in the course of treatment.
Picking the wrong dermatologist can lead to mismanagement which not only affect one’s health but also poor body image. The truth is that following the above tips will help the client steer away from incompetent and inexperienced dermatologists.
